如何在VPS上搭建VPN服务器?_2. **调整加密参数**:使用更强的加密算法可以提高安全性,但可能会影响速度。

如何在VPS上搭建VPN服务器?有哪些常见问题和解决方案?

VPN协议 安全性 速度 配置难度 适用场景
OpenVPN 中等 中等 需要高安全性的场景
PPTP 简单 临时使用或低安全需求
L2TP/IPSec 中等 中等 平衡安全与速度的场景
SoftEther 中等 需要高性能VPN的场景

_详细步骤与常见问题解决方案

如何在VPS上搭建VPN服务器?


在VPS上搭建VPN服务器可以为您的网络活动提供更高的安全性和隐私保护。以下是详细的步骤指南和常见问题解决方案。

一、准备工作



  1. 选择VPS提供商:确保您的VPS提供商支持VPN服务,并且有足够的带宽和性能。

  2. 选择操作系统:推荐使用Linux系统,如Ubuntu或CentOS,因为它们对VPN软件的支持更好。

  3. 安装必要的工具:确保您的VPS上安装了SSH客户端和基本的网络工具。


二、搭建VPN服务器的步骤


1. 安装OpenVPN


OpenVPN是一个流行的开源VPN解决方案,支持多种加密协议。以下是安装步骤:

  1. 更新系统


   sudo apt-get update
sudo apt-get upgrade


  1. 安装OpenVPN


   sudo apt-get install openvpn


  1. 生成证书和密钥


   sudo easy-rsa init
sudo easy-rsa build-ca
sudo easy-rsa build-server-full


  1. 配置OpenVPN服务器


编辑/etc/openvpn/server.conf文件,设置端口、协议和加密参数。

2. 配置防火墙


确保防火墙允许VPN流量通过:
sudo ufw allow 1194/udp
sudo ufw enable

3. 启动OpenVPN服务


sudo systemctl start openvpn@server
sudo systemctl enable openvpn@server

三、常见问题及解决方案

问题 原因 解决方案
连接不上VPN 防火墙设置不正确 检查防火墙规则,确保允许VPN流量
速度慢 带宽限制或服务器负载高 升级VPS套餐或优化服务器配置
证书错误 证书未正确生成或配置 重新生成证书并检查配置文件

四、优化VPN性能

  1. 选择合适的协议:根据您的需求选择OpenVPN、L2TP/IPSec或PPTP。
  2. 调整加密参数:使用更强的加密算法可以提高安全性,但可能会影响速度。
  3. 定期更新软件:确保您的VPN软件和操作系统是最新的,以修复潜在的安全漏洞。
通过以上步骤,您可以在VPS上成功搭建一个VPN服务器,并根据需要进行优化和故障排除。

发表评论

评论列表